Okay, so this is Metamorphic Technique and basically Metamorphic Technique is a tool 00:00:13
for transformation, basically to self-empower the person who is receiving the technique. 00:00:22
It's not a therapy, we make no claims, but basically what we're doing is contacting the 00:00:33
innate intelligence of the body to make the shifts and changes that it needs to make in 00:00:46
its own time and space. So we work in a detached manner but that doesn't mean an uncaring manner. 00:00:52
We're the catalyst, as it were, for the changes that can take place within the person receiving 00:01:04
the technique. Just like the earth is a catalyst for the seed. The earth doesn't give to the 00:01:13
seed, the seed takes from the earth, basically. And any changes that are made are usually 00:01:22
permanent. So the butterfly was once the caterpillar, and then it becomes a chrysalis, and once 00:01:29
it becomes a butterfly, it will never be a caterpillar again. So such a transformation 00:01:40
was made. 00:01:46
Right, hence the metamorphic technique. 00:01:47
Hence the metamorphic technique. And it was derived from the work of Robert St John, who 00:01:48
was a British naturopath in the 1960s, and what St John found was that he was treating 00:01:53
symptoms that his patients were coming to him with, and he was treating the symptoms 00:01:59
and the symptoms would often go away, but then they would return, or something new would 00:02:05
take its place so he realized that he wasn't getting to the root of the cause 00:02:10
of the problem and he from his work as a naturopath he then went on to explore 00:02:15
reflexology and from reflexology he realized that he can access the whole of 00:02:24
the body just by working the spinal reflexes of the foot and that's this 00:02:30
area right here so this area here represents the foot and the hip area 00:02:34
represents the spine the spine did I say the foot so we're actually working on 00:02:40
the spinal reflexes of the body and what happened was that John realized that 00:02:50
when he was working on these spinal reflexes that he was actually accessing 00:02:58
the nine months in the womb so from that he then realized that the patterns that we set up in our 00:03:02
lives are actually learnt as it were in the womb and quite often a mother will have perhaps an 00:03:11
emotional trauma or a physical trauma of some kind and that creates a tension in the womb so 00:03:23
that tension in the womb is then transferred to the child and the point 00:03:29
at which that tension was experienced will then shape our experience through 00:03:34
life so for instance this area here is conception the conception point and 00:03:39
represents the father principle so perhaps there's a problem with father or 00:03:46
authority and that could be our own authority over ourselves can you start 00:03:51
